Sherezada Vicioso (born June 21, 1948 in Santo Domingo ), known as Chiqui Vicioso , is a Dominican poet, writer and sociologist.

Vicioso studied sociology and Latin American history at Brooklyn College in New York, earned a master's degree in educational program design from Columbia University and studied cultural project management at the Fundación Getulio Vargas in Río de Janeiro. From 1981 to 1985 she was director of education at Pro Familia , from 1986 to 1987 advisor for the United Nations women's advancement program and Dominican representative for women's programs at UNESCO.

She worked as a columnist for the Listín Diario newspaper , worked for La Noticia and headed the Cantitad hechizada literature site at El Nuevo Diario . In 1988 she founded the Círculo de Mujeres Poetas . In 1988 she received the Caonabo de Oro and in 1992 the Dirección General de Promoción de la Mujer awarded her the Medalla de Mérito Oro as the most outstanding woman of the year.

Vicioso's poems have appeared in the anthologies Sin otro profeta que su canto (Antología de la poesía fe-menina dominicana) and Poemas del exilio y de otras inquietudes , edited by Daisy Cocco De Filippis , in Franklin Gutiérrez ' Antología histórica de la poesía dominicana del siglo XX and Manuel Ruedas Dos siglos de literatura dominicana . She won the Premio Nacional de Teatro in 1997 with her piece Wish-ky Sour .

Works

  • Viaje desde el agua , poems, 1981
  • Un extraño ulular traía el viento , Poems, 1985
  • Volver a vivir: ensayos sobre Nicaragua , 1985
  • Julia de Burgos la nuestra , 1990
  • Algo que decir: ensayos críticos sobre literatura escrita por mujeres , 1991
  • Internamiento , poems, 1992
  • Salomé Ureña de Henriquez (1850–1897) A cien años de su magisterio , 1997
